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Heavy Duty Greenhouse For Windy Areas

When selecting a greenhouse for windy locations, it’s essential to consider several factors beyond basic size and price. Understanding how materials and design impact wind resistance can help prevent costly damage or collapse. A well-chosen structure will also balance ease of installation with long-term durability, especially if you face frequent or severe storms. Here are key factors to keep in mind:

Frame Material and Reinforcement

Look for greenhouses with galvanized steel or heavy-duty aluminum frames, as these materials resist bending and corrosion better in high winds. Reinforcements such as cross-bracing and support poles enhance stability, reducing sway and risk of structural failure. Cheaper aluminum or plastic frames may warp or break under gusts, so investing in robust materials pays off over time.

Anchoring and Ground Support

Proper anchoring systems are vital for wind resistance. Options include ground stakes, concrete anchors, or weighted bases. A greenhouse that can be securely fixed to the ground prevents uplift and movement during storms. Consider structures with built-in anchoring points or accessories designed to improve stability in exposed locations.

Size and Shape

Smaller or more aerodynamic shapes tend to withstand wind better than large, boxy structures. If space allows, opting for a design with a sloped roof reduces wind pressure and drag. Larger greenhouses require additional reinforcement and anchoring, so ensure your installation matches the structure’s scale and your wind conditions.

Materials for Panels and Coverings

Polycarbonate panels offer impact resistance and rigidity, making them suitable for windy areas. Thinner plastic covers or fabric options are more vulnerable to tearing or damage. UV-resistant, thick covers with reinforced edges help maintain integrity during storms, protecting your plants and investment.

Ease of Installation and Maintenance

While more durable greenhouses often involve complex assembly, choosing models with clear instructions and modular parts can simplify setup. Regular maintenance—like checking anchors, cleaning panels, and inspecting supports—extends the life of your greenhouse, especially when exposed to harsh weather.

Additional Features and Considerations

Features like adjustable vents, lockable doors, and mesh windows add convenience and climate control, but also influence overall stability. Ensure ventilation components are securely fastened, as they can act as wind entry points if not properly installed. Budgeting for accessories like tie-downs or extra supports can enhance performance in extreme con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I improve the stability of my greenhouse in high winds?

Enhancing stability involves multiple steps, including anchoring your greenhouse securely to the ground with concrete or ground anchors, adding weight to the base, and ensuring the frame is reinforced with cross-bracing. Choosing a design with aerodynamic features reduces wind load, and installing guy wires or additional support poles can further prevent movement. Regularly inspecting these supports ensures your greenhouse remains resilient during storms.

Are larger greenhouses more vulnerable to wind damage?

Generally, larger structures face greater challenges in windy areas because they have more surface area for wind to exert force on. However, size alone isn’t the sole factor—how the structure is built and anchored matters more. With proper reinforcement, anchoring, and aerodynamic design, large greenhouses can perform well even in high winds, but they usually require more careful installation and maintenance.

What materials are best for a wind-resistant greenhouse cover?

Polycarbonate panels are widely regarded as among the best for wind resistance because of their rigidity and impact resistance. Thick, UV-resistant polyethylene covers with reinforced edges also offer good durability, though they may be less sturdy against very strong gusts. Avoid thin plastic or fabric covers if your area regularly experiences severe storms, as these can tear or degrade over time.

Should I prioritize portability or stability for windy conditions?

If you face frequent or severe windstorms, stability should take precedence over portability. Heavy, anchored greenhouses with reinforced frames will perform better and last longer. Portable models may be easier to set up and move but often lack the necessary anchoring features for windy environments, increasing the risk of damage or collapse during storms.

How often should I inspect my greenhouse in wind-prone areas?

Regular inspections, especially before and after storms, are essential in windy areas. Check for loose or damaged supports, anchors, and panels, and tighten or repair as needed. Routine maintenance ensures the structure remains resilient over time and minimizes the risk of failure during unexpected gusts or storms.
